Research On Path Planning For WSN Based On Ant Colony Optimization Algorithm

Wireless Sensor Network is a wireless Ad hoc network consisting of numerous tiny sensor nodes by multi-hop communication and self-organization, which have communication and computing capability. The sensor node can only communicate with neighbor nodes, and its computing capability, storage capacity and communication ability are limited. WSN is widely used in military, environmental monitoring, medical and health services and so on, and it has great practical and scientific values. Because of the limited energy of sensor nodes in the WSN, therefore, the key factor of routing algorithm in the WSN will be to save efficiently and balance the energy consumption in the network.The main research content and results are as follows:1. The basic ant colony optimization algorithm is studied deeply in the paper, although it has powerful ability to find better solutions for solving optimal path problem, it has some defects, such as too long convergence time and it is easy to fall into the local optimal solution. According to the deficiencies that the basic ant colony optimization algorithm applied to the wireless sensor network routing, the dynamic weight factor is introduced in the state transition probability formula, the strategy of local pheromone update combines with global pheromone update is took, and the selection mechanism of node hops is adopted, and path planning for WSN based on ant colony optimization algorithm IACOR (Improved Ant Colony Optimization Routing) is proposed. The optimal path is searched comprehensively, efficiently and quickly in the search space, therefore, the improved ant colony algorithm is avoided falling into the local optimal solution early as the basic ACO.2. The network model of WSN is established, the design goal of WSN routing algorithm is analyzed according to the particularity of WSN, and the implementation flow of routing protocol based on the ant colony optimization is described, including node design, package design and the wireless sensor network routing process based on the ant colony optimization, and improved routing algorithm IACOR is used in the wireless sensor network routing. According to the simulation experiment of different circumstance, the optimal parameter combination of the IACOR algorithm used in wireless sensor network routing is obtained, and the convergent characteristics, the average end-to-end transmission delay and the standard deviation of energy are used to reflect the optimization efficiency of the IACOR algorithm applied to the wireless sensor network routing.The simulation results show that an approximate optimal path can be planned out successfully by the IACOR algorithm in the different circumstance of WSN, the energy consumption of network can be reduced, the performance of the whole wireless sensor network can be improved effectively and the life cycle of WSN can be prolonged. It’s proved that the improved algorithm is a routing algorithm which is practical value.
